Best Chatham Private Schools (2024)

For the 2024 school year, there are 6 private schools serving 690 students in Chatham, NJ (there are 6 public schools, serving 3,734 public students). 16% of all K-12 students in Chatham, NJ are educated in private schools (compared to the NJ state average of 14%).
The top ranked private school in Chatham, NJ is St. Patrick School.
17% of private schools in Chatham, NJ are religiously affiliated (most commonly Catholic).
